Itinerary Highlights
The cruise promises an immersive experience, with highlights that include a visit to the picturesque Cameo Island for 30 minutes, a photo stop and boat cruise through the enchanting Keri Caves for another 30 minutes, and a 1-hour stop at Marathonisi, where guests can swim at the renowned Golden Nesting Beach.
The itinerary also includes a photo stop in Laganas for 30 minutes.
While the main stops are subject to change based on selected options, the experience offers a chance to explore the natural wonders and wildlife of Zakynthos, including guaranteed sightings of turtles and their nests.

What to Expect
What can visitors expect during the Turtle Spotting Cruise in Zakynthos? The 3-hour cruise takes guests on a glass-bottom boat to spot endangered loggerhead turtles in their natural habitat. Travelers can expect to visit:
| Stop | Duration |
| — | — |
| Cameo Island | 30 minutes |
| Keri Cave | 30 minutes |
| Marathonisi | 1 hour |
| Laganas | 30 minutes |
Along the way, guests will have opportunities to swim in crystal-clear waters, explore enchanting sea caves, and capture stunning photos. With guaranteed turtle sightings, this eco-friendly experience offers an immersive and memorable look at Zakynthos’ remarkable marine life.
